var DEFAULT_SYMBOLS = require('../../constants').DEFAULT_SYMBOLS
/**
*
* @param {String} color rgb/#rgb/rrggbb/#rrggbb
* @param {Number} opacity [0, 1]
*/
function rgba(color, opacity) {
var r, g, b, a
if (color[0] === '#') { // #rrggbb
color = color.substr(1)
}
if (color.length === 3) { // rgb
color = color[0] + color[0] + color[1] + color[1] + color[2] + color[2]
}
if (color.length === 6) { // rrggbb
// do nothing
}
r = parseInt(color.substr(0, 2), 16)
g = parseInt(color.substr(2, 2), 16)
b = parseInt(color.substr(4, 2), 16)
a = opacity === undefined ? 255 : Math.round(opacity * 255)
return [r, g, b, a]
}
function simpleLineSymbol(properties) {
return {
type: 'esriSLS',
style: 'esriSLSSolid',
color: properties['stroke'] ? rgba(properties['stroke'], properties['stroke-opacity']) : DEFAULT_SYMBOLS.polyline.color,
width: properties['stroke-width'] || DEFAULT_SYMBOLS.polyline.width
}
}
function simpleFillSymbol(properties) {
return {
type: 'esriSFS',
style: 'esriSFSSolid',
color: properties['fill'] ? rgba(properties['fill'], properties['fill-opacity']) : DEFAULT_SYMBOLS.polygon.color,
outline: simpleLineSymbol(properties)
}
}
/**
* there is no symbol styles mapping from kml point to arcgis symbol,
* so here we just returns a default marker symbol
*/
function simpleMarkerSymbol(properties) {
return DEFAULT_SYMBOLS.marker
}
exports.symbol = function (feature) {
var geoType = feature.geometry.type === 'GeometryCollection' ? feature.geometry.geometries[0].type : feature.geometry.type
if (['LineString', 'MultiLineString'].includes(geoType)) {
return simpleLineSymbol(feature.properties)
} else if (['Polygon', 'MultiPolygon'].includes(geoType)) {
return simpleFillSymbol(feature.properties)
} else if (['Point', 'MultiPoint'].includes(geoType)) {
return simpleMarkerSymbol(feature.properties)
}
}
